Output d64fc2f25d177ce25a84cd36a35a219354062bf51e4074cfcf3b43002c7f8d12:35

value
6259969954
script pubkey
OP_0 OP_PUSHBYTES_20 ba5c5c112ce121b97b23cfa10dec1d81a09509c9
address
ltc1qhfw9cyfvuysmj7ere7ssmmqasxsf2zwfqjakhr
transaction
d64fc2f25d177ce25a84cd36a35a219354062bf51e4074cfcf3b43002c7f8d12
spent
true